NCT ID: NCT04619914 Completed - Pregnancy Rate Clinical Trials

the Effect of Clomiphene Citrate Plus Estradiol Valerate Versus Letrozole on Endometrial Thickness and Pregnancy Rate in Infertile Women

Start date: March 1, 2019
Phase: N/A
Study type: Interventional

The present randomized double blind study has been carried out in Gynecology and Obstetrics Department, Faculty of Medicine, Zagazig university on 70 women were previously received clomiphene citrate alone as management of infertile anovulatory PCOS women, but giving improper endometrial thickness < 7mm during the period from March 2019 to September 2019

NCT ID: NCT03301233 Completed - Clinical trials for Endometrial Thickness

Effect Sildenafil and Estradiiol Valerate on Endometrial Thickness in Infertile Women

Start date: November 1, 2017
Phase: N/A
Study type: Interventional

The endometrium is a dynamic tissue that responds to changing hormonal signals throughout the cycle. The changes in the endometrial composition are expressed in alteration in gene expression, micro architectural morphological changes as well as in protein and hormone secretion. These factors combine together to construct the "window of implantation" a short period of time during the luteal phase in which the endometrium is receptive. Thin endometrium is associated with a low pregnancy rate. Endometrial thickness 7 mm in the pre-ovulatory phase is widely accepted to be cut-off of thin endometrium. for that the aim of this study is to compare the effect of sildenafil-estrogen combination to estrogen alone on endometrium thickness in infertile women. Half of the patients will receive estrogen ( estradiol valerate ) and the other half will receive combination of sildenafil-estrogen .

NCT ID: NCT01768247 Active, not recruiting - Pregnancy Outcome Clinical Trials

HCG (Human Chorionic Gonadotropin) Priming for Thin Endometrium in IVF (in Vitro Fertilization)

Start date: January 2012
Phase: Phase 4
Study type: Interventional

A thin endometrium is one of the most difficult problems encountered in assisted reproduction every day practice Regarding the proliferative phase, several ways of treatment have been undertaken to circumvent thin endometrium trying to increase thickness with questionable results. The objective of the current study will be whether a daily dose of 150 IU (international units) of human chorionic gonadotropin (HCG) for seven days concomitant with estrogen administration in estrogen replacement cycles can increase the endometrial thickness and improve pregnancy outcome.
